  • PROGRAM GUIDELINES

    Standard Amenities

    Standard Bench 
    The Standard Park Bench (5 ft) with black powder coated aluminum frame with grey or walnut colored recycled plastic lumber provides a comfortable resting place for all park users.

    Bayview Bench
    The BayView Park Bench (6 ft) with black powder coated aluminum frame with grey or walnut colored recycled plastic lumber provides a comfortable resting place for all park users.

    Picnic Table
    The Bayview Picnic Table (6 ft) with black powder coated aluminum frame with grey colored or walnut recycled plastic lumber. A wheelchair accessible (8 ft) version is also available in certain locations.

    Plaque & Inscription
    A 3” x 7” cast bronze plaque is centrally located on the bench or picnic table.

    Installation and Location Choices
    The donor willl need to  determine a regional park location in which you would like to place an amenity. Regional Parks Staff will make every attempt to accommodate a donors’ request but due to site restrictions or future park plans, may not be able to fulfill the request and an alternate location will have to be considered.

    Installations are seasonal and are done as weather and ground conditions permit. There may be a waiting list for locations in some parks or trail sections.

    Occasionally there may be a need to relocate a donation if there are frequent repairs or if the park area is undergoing new development. In this case, RDCK Regional Parks undertakes the relocation and any associated costs. Every attempt will be made to notify the donor of the change. The donor must keep their contact information current with RDCK Regional Parks.

    Installation and Location ChoicesPlaque and Inscription
    Each donation includes a 3” high x 7” wide cast bronze plaque. Donors are encouraged to choose messages that are uplifting, inspirational or promote enjoyment of the park area.

    Dates indicating lifetime and wording that serves to create a memorial of a deceased person will not be permitted.

    Examples of permitted wording may include, ‘Enjoy the view’, ‘A Favourite Place’, ‘Loved by All’, ‘Forever Loved’. RDCK Regional Parks reserves the right for final approval of plaque wording.

    Term
    Benches and Tables will be maintained by RDCK Regional Parks for the term of the agreement.

    The Donor is responsible for contacting RDCK Regional Parks prior to the end of the term if they wish to continue their donation.

    If the donor wishes to continue their donation, Staff will assess the amenity to determine if renewal or replacement is required. Based on this assessment, the donor will then have the option to renew the existing donation for an additional 5-year term or replace the amenity at market cost. Additional terms cannot be prepaid.

    If the donor does not contact RDCK Regional Parks, or chooses not to renew or replace the amenity, the plaque will be removed and the amenity and/or site may become available to a new donor. The plaque will be retained by RDCK Regional Parks for 2 years from time of removal.

    RDCK Regional Parks will cover the cost of replacement due to damage or theft once during the ten-year term. Additional occurrences of theft or damage will be covered at the donor’s cost.

    The donor must keep their contact information current with RDCK Regional Parks.

    Pricing
    All prices include the acquisition, installation and maintenance of your donation for the term of the agreement. Program costs are based on current development standards. Program costs are subject to annual review, or if standards are changed.

    Tax Receipts
    A tax receipt will be issued to the extent permitted by the Income Tax Act. All donations will receive a tax receipt via mail at the beginning of the following year in which the donation was made.


    If multiple people are contributing to a single donation, then all donation funds must be collected by one donor. Tax receipts will be made out to the ‘Donor’, unless a letter is provided at the time of payment indicating names, addresses and amounts for other donors.

    Other

    • The donation of an amenity in no way constitutes ownership of the item by the donor, nor the land upon which it is situated, or the surrounding lands. RDCK Regional Parks retains the right to use the lands adjacent to these donated items, as it deems appropriate, up to and including the moving of the amenity to another location. Every attempt will be made to ensure the amenity is relocated as close to the original location as is feasible.
    • The addition of amenities may be restricted in some parks as determined by the Regional Parks Manager, from time to time, in order to ensure a reasonable balance of amenities and open space.
    • RDCK Regional Parks understands that the donated amenity may have sentimental value; however, park amenity donations are not intended to be memorials. Donations do not give the right for the scattering or interment of cremated remains nor the placement or attachment of objects or mementos on or adjacent to the amenity.
    • If an amenity is damaged, destroyed or defaced, within the first ten years, to an extent that in the opinion of the Regional Parks Manager replacement is required, RDCK Regional Parks will replace it at no cost to the donor.
    • RDCK Regional Parks may elect not to replace a bench that has reached the end of its term for reasons of security, safety, park reconfiguration or maintenance issues. Donors who wish to continue further terms in these cases will be offered another site at the current price.
    • An amenity placed within a park or public space that predates the RDCK Park Amenity Donation Program will follow the current program guidelines for renewal and/or replacement. RDCK Regional Parks will, to its best ability, contact the original donor prior to removal or replacement of an amenity. Plaques will be retained at the RDCK Regional Parks Office for a maximum of 2 years from date of removal.

  • Terms and Conditions

     

    1. For benches and tables, the term of the agreement between the Donor and RDCK Regional Parks will be for ten (10) years beginning on the date of installation. At the end of the 10-year term, an additional 5-year term may be considered if the amenity is deemed to be in good condition.
    2. RDCK Regional Parks will arrange for the acquisition and installation of the donated amenity and the plaque.
    3. RDCK Regional Park amenities are intended to enhance the use and enjoyment of all visitors, therefore:
      • Donors are encouraged to choose plaque wording that is positive and respectful in tone.
      • Donated amenities cannot be embellished with wreaths or other items that may
        discourage public use and/or interfere with regular maintenance.
    4. The donation can be made by cheque only. Please note: As a voluntary donation, invoices cannot be issued for payment.
    5. Each donor will receive an official tax receipt for: a new donation, an adoption of an existing amenity, a donation renewal and replacement of an amenity. A tax receipt will not be issued for the replacement of a plaque only.
    6. The donated amenity is the property of RDCK Regional Parks. RDCK Regional Parks will maintain the donated amenity for the term. RDCK Regional Parks may, in its sole discretion, relocate the amenity for reasons such as safety, maintenance or park redevelopment. RDCK Regional Parks will use reasonable efforts to notify the donor of significant changes.
    7. It is the responsibility of the donor to contact RDCK Regional Parks before the end of the current term. Donors have the option to:
      • Renew the donation: The renewal donation amount provides an additional 5-year
        period of maintenance and will reflect the current maintenance costs at the time of
        renewal. The donor may choose to add a new plaque at the current price.
      • Replace the amenity: The replacement of an amenity includes the cost to purchase a new amenity, at the market price, and install the original plaque, with a 10-year term.
    8. If the donor does not contact RDCK Regional Parks, or chooses not to renew or replace the amenity, the plaque will be removed and the amenity and/or site may become available to a new donor. The plaque will be retained by RDCK Regional Parks for 2 years from time of removal.
